DARPA Seeks Innovative Concepts for Next-Gen Hypersonic Cruise Missile
The Defense Advanced Research Projects Agency (DARPA) is soliciting radical industry ideas to develop a new generation of hypersonic weapons. Through a recent request for information, DARPA aims to achieve a 'revolutionary leap' in missile performance, focusing on range, speed, and altitude. The agency seeks to build and test a demonstrator for the Next Generation Hypersonic Cruise Missile, emphasizing high-risk, high-reward technologies. This initiative is part of DARPA's broader effort to maintain technological superiority and address the challenges posed by advanced adversary air defenses.
